Descripción editorial

This book discusses the basic principles, performance, and technologies unique to the propulsion systems that power space vehicles. It is intended as a stimulating and accessible way in to the subject, aiming for a clear understanding of basic principles, providing a description of propulsion key physical mechanisms, and emphasizing the current state of technologies for the different applications such as launch vehicles, and space probes. The seven chapters comprise the wide scope of space rocket propulsion, filtered to highlight the main ideas without sacrificing the most important results.

In addition, this book:

·         Includes extensive rocket engine specifications for modern launch vehicles and spacecraft

·         Provides foundation and technical requirements for Earth-to-orbit launch and orbit maneuvering propulsion

·         Introduces readers to innovative ideas to advance propulsion with non-chemical energy sources
